Abstract
Hierarchically structured porous aluminum surfaces for the high efficient removal of condensed water microdroplets are prepared via simply immersing aluminum sheets in hot water followed by modification with a low surface energy chemical. A correlation between the work of adhesion with the self-removal of condensed water microdroplets is established.
